Uranium-234 is unstable and undergoes two subsequent alpha emissions. What is the resulting nuclide from this transformation?

Respuesta :

pstnonsonjoku
pstnonsonjoku pstnonsonjoku
  • 04-01-2020

Answer:Radium

Explanation:

The nuclear reaction involving two alpha emissions of 234 U is shown in the diagram. This leads to the formation of a 226Ra nucleus.
